- 博客(32)
- 资源 (2)
- 问答 (1)
- 收藏
- 关注
原创 成功经理人讲座(改版)
1。女朋友绝对不会有错~!2。如果发现女朋友有错,一定是我看错~!3。不过我没有看错,一定是因为我的错,才害女朋友犯错~!4。如果是她自己的错,只要她不认错,那就是我的错~!5。如果女朋友不认错,我还坚持她有错,那就是我的错~!6。总之女朋友绝对不会有错,这句话绝对不会错~!改版的,哈哈 ~!~!~
2004-12-06 16:03:00 1300 1
原创 Jboss文档
作者不详1、本节内容简介 本章主要介绍JBOSS(免费的EJB服务器),以及教会大家如何安装Jboss,建立你第一个EJB和客户端。关于什么是EJB,以及如何开发等。这些关于EJB方面有很多书籍进行描述,在此不再阐述。描述信息是运行在windows平台,当然你可以应用在其他支持的平台(如:Linux等)。2、关于JBOSSJboss支持EJB 1.1和EJB 2.0的规范,它是一个为
2004-12-06 14:39:00 1488
原创 Java 程序中的多线程
源文作者Neel V. Kumar Terway.com 在 Java 程序中使用多线程要比在 C 或 C++ 中容易得多,这是因为 Java 编程语言提供了语言级的支持。本文通过简单的编程示例来说明 Java 程序中的多线程是多么直观。读完本文以后,用户应该能够编写简单的多线程程序。 为什么会排队等待? 下面的这个简单的 Java 程序完成四项不相关的任务。这样的程序有单个
2004-12-06 14:34:00 924
原创 Java 编程技术中汉字问题的分析及解决
源文作者段明辉 在基于 Java 语言的编程中,我们经常碰到汉字的处理及显示的问题。一大堆看不懂的乱码肯定不是我们愿意看到的显示效果,怎样才能够让那些汉字正确显示呢?Java 语言默认的编码方式是UNICODE ,而我们中国人通常使用的文件和数据库都是基于 GB2312 或者 BIG5 等方式编码的,怎样才能够恰当地选择汉字编码方式并正确地处理汉字的编码呢?本文将从汉字编码的常识入手
2004-12-06 14:32:00 973
原创 Eclipse简介和插件开发
源文作者赵勇Eclipse 是一个很让人着迷的开发环境,它提供的核心框架和可扩展的插件机制给广大的程序员提供了无限的想象和创造空间。目前网上流传相当丰富且全面的开发工具方面的插件,但是Eclipse已经超越了开发环境的概念,可以想象Eclipse将成为未来的集成的桌面环境。目前的Eclipse本身就具备资源管理和外部程序的功能,加上无所不能的插件,将构成一个丰富多彩的工作环境而不仅仅是一个IDE。
2004-12-06 14:20:00 1348
原创 用Java开发代理服务器
源文作者俞良松 代理服务器的应用非常广泛。比如,在企业网内部,它可以用来控制员工在工作时浏览的Internet内容,阻止员工访问某些类型的内容或某些指定的网站。代理服务器实际上扮演着浏览器和Web服务器之间的中间人的角色,能够对浏览器请求进行各种各样的处理,能够过滤广告和Cookie,能够预先提取Web页面,使得浏览器访问页面的速度更快,等等。 一、基础知识 不管以哪种方式应用代理服
2004-12-06 14:15:00 5502 1
原创 JAVA上加密算法的实现用例MD5/SHA1,DSA,DESede/DES,Diffie-Hellman的使用
源文作者王辉第1章基础知识 1.1. 单钥密码体制 单钥密码体制是一种传统的加密算法,是指信息的发送方和接收方共同使用同一把密钥进行加解密。 通常,使用的加密算法比较简便高效,密钥简短,加解密速度快,破译极其困难。但是加密的安全性依靠密钥保管的安全性,在公开的计算机网络上安全地传送和保管密钥是一个严峻的问题,并且如果在多用户的情况下密钥的保管安全性也是一个问题。 单钥密码体制的代表是美国的DES
2004-12-06 14:11:00 1365
原创 发现CSS控件的好处
作者: ZDNet China 很长时间以来,网络开发者通过使用图片和javascript脚本代码来开发交互式的控件。然而,在许多情况下使用CSS的规则来定义文本超链接的格式将是开发交互式控件的一个较好选择。使用CSS技术开发更快更有效,所以现在在众多网站上看到这种技术已经不是一件奇怪的事情了。使用传统方法开发控件的缺点 on err
2004-12-06 14:03:00 1201
原创 不要图形繁多的页面创建灵活的CSS2边框效果
作者: ZDNet China 回到Internet开始蓬勃发展的初期,我编写了一些相当糟糕的代码,好让页面的外观和行为就像我希望的一样。我花了很多时间准备了无数的图形文件,用它们来创建鼠标激活链接(mouseover)效果和菜单条,结果却发现在28.8Kb的调制解调器上需要花太长的时间来载入。我一直在期待会有一天,带宽能够像流水一样快,这样我的页面就能够被快速地加载。
2004-12-06 14:00:00 1298
原创 用CSS floats创建三栏页布局
作者: Builder.com 三栏布局是目前最常见的网页布局,主要页内容放在中间一栏,边上的两栏放置导航链接之类的内容。基本布局一般是标题之下放置三栏,三栏占据整个页面的宽度,最后在页的底端放置页脚,页脚也占据整个页面宽度。 on error resume next ShockMode = (IsObject(CreateObjec
2004-12-06 13:58:00 1328
原创 对CSS类及id的规范化命名
作者: Builder.com Web开发人员可以通过创建CSS类及id名称并使用这些名称来对divs以及其他的格式页面元素进行标识。对开发人员来说,在命名重新定义XHTML标记(tags)的CSS selectors时,必须保证其与预定义的标记准确匹配,但就类以及id选择器名称而言,则仁者见仁,智者见智。然而随心所欲的为这些类以及id命名则并不是个好的习惯。
2004-12-06 13:54:00 1216
原创 在JBoss下开发、部署EJB
作者:肖文鹏 JBoss是一个开放源码的EJB服务器,它与其它服务器整合后可以提供一个完整的J2EE平台。本文介绍如何在Linux环境下安装和配置JBoss,以及如何在JBoss平台上实现EJB的开发和部署。 作为J2EE架构中最重要的构件,EJB是实现服务器端分布式计算的核心。EBJ服务器是EJB的容器,它控制着EJB的运行,并为其提供事务处理、数据库访问、安全控制等一系列系统级的
2004-12-06 13:46:00 1523
原创 整合Java与XML的新应用
作者:谷和启 XML(eXtensible Markup Language,可扩展的标记语言)是万维网联盟(W3C)创建的一组规范,用于在Web上组织、发布各种信息。它不仅可以满足迅速增长的网络应用的需求,还能够确保网络进行交互操作时具有良好的可靠性与互操作性。 XML的语法类似HTML,都是用标签来描述数据的。HTML的标签是固定的,我们只能使用,不能修改。XML则
2004-12-06 13:40:00 2056 1
原创 浅谈SOAP
作者:段智华 随着计算机技术的不断发展,现代企业面临的环境越来越复杂,其信息系统大多数为多平台、多系统的复杂系统。这就要求今天的企业解决方案具有广泛的兼容能力,可以支持不同的系统平台、数据格式和多种连接方式,要求在Internet 环境下,实现系统是松散耦合的、跨平台的,与语言无关的,与特定接口无关的,而且要提供对Web 应用程序的可靠访问。 随着异种计算环境的不断增加,各种系统间的互
2004-12-06 13:35:00 1017
原创 编写简单SOAP客户机
作者:Bob DuCharme 本文描述了一个用Java编写的不使用专门SOAP库的简单通用SOAP客户机。该客户机可以让您用任何 XML 编辑器(或文本编辑器)创建自己的请求, 而不是在暗中为您创建 SOAP 请求 XML 文档。 该客户机向您显示实际的 SOAP 响应 XML 文档,而不是仅仅提供远程方法的返回值。 这个简短的 Java 程序精确显示了什么是 SOAP:打开 H
2004-12-06 13:33:00 1124
原创 开发基于JBoss的J2EE应用
作者:罗时飞关键词:JBoss 3.2.1 J2EE JNDI Database JBoss,作为J2EE应用服务器,以其EJB容器卓越的性能、技术的潮流性、开发部署J2EE应用的方便性赢得了很多J2EE开发者的信赖。其中,免安装、基于JMX构架、热部署(Hot Deploy)、快速开发EJB应用等几项特征与其他商用服务器相比,显得有些得意忘形的样子。尽管其本身没有重大的缺陷,但毕竟
2004-12-06 13:25:00 983
原创 SOAP 1.2 与 GET 请求
出自:IBM SOAP 1.2 带来的变化进一步把 Web 服务编织到 Internet 的大网中。变化之一是 GET 方法的引入。GET 之所以重要是因为它支持各种优化。这一点已经过 Web 自身的验证,它广泛地使用 GET 方法。通过本技巧可以进一步了解这一点。SOAP 1.0 发布以来,很多人曾经抱怨它对 HTTP POST 方法的依赖。许多人认为 SOAP 利用了一种流行的协议(HTT
2004-12-06 13:17:00 1856
原创 透过老技术熟悉SOAP新概念
作者: BUILDER.COM什么是SOAP on error resume next ShockMode = (IsObject(CreateObject("ShockwaveFlash.ShockwaveFlash.5"))) SOAP也被称作XMLP,为两个程序交换信息提供了一种标准的工作机制
2004-12-06 13:14:00 1161
原创 在Apache Tomcat 部署 Web service
江岳霖 (vincent@ilab.el.cycu.edu.tw)中原大學網際網路實驗室工具和安裝 構建第一個 Web service的第一步是選擇一個工具集。將使用的工具有: Apache SOAP -- SOAP 的這個開放源碼 Java 實現包括對 SOAP 1.1 規範有用的子集的支援,並與現有的 Web service很好地集成。請至http://xml.a
2004-12-05 13:44:00 1973
原创 Java语言中链表和双向链表的实现
出处:csdn链表是一种重要的数据结构,在程序设计中占有很重要的地位。C语言和C++语言中是用指针来实现链表结构的,由于Java语言不提供指针,所以有人认为在Java语言中不能实现链表,其实不然,Java语言比C和C++更容易实现链表结构。Java语言中的对象引用实际上是一个指针(本文中的指针均为概念上的意义,而非语言提供的数据类型),所以我们可以编写这样的类来实现链表中的结点。
2004-12-04 23:35:00 906
原创 JDK 1.5 新功能使用实例之Generics (转)
Generics 是JDK 1.5 一个最重要的特性,主要用来处理Collection。 以下代码在JDK 1.5 调试通过。 代码实例1: Demo.javapackage maoxiang.examples.jdk15.generics;import java.util.ArrayList;import java.util.Collection;import java.u
2004-12-04 23:33:00 850
原创 用Java的New IO开发网络协议
作者:jinhuaxing最近用Java的New IO开发了一套简单的网络协议,在这里我把开发中的一些心得整理一下,总结出一套简单的可以重用的网络协议开发框架,希望能够给初学者一点帮助。 网络协议基本的通讯单位是一个一个的消息包。在用socket传输这些包的时,首先要解决的一个问题是如何解决包与包之间的边界问题。socket传输的是流,一个send中发出的消息,在对方不一定在一个
2004-12-04 23:32:00 1037
原创 实例讲解:Java中的SOAP技术
作者:我思故我强开始之前,我想就本文即将讨论的主题和读者需要具备的起点知识做一些必需的描叙。本文的主题是讨论SOAP技术,我们将尽可能的讲得通俗易懂一些,所以,我们引入了一个普通的“Hello World”范例来给读者说明它们是怎么运作的,让读者知道它们的运作方式。我认为,如果光看官方文档是很难开始学习这门新技术的,官方文档中包含大量的范例,并解释了所有的特性和优点,但是没解释它们
2004-12-04 23:28:00 1396
原创 实战JBOSS――教你写第一个EJB-----3
部署我们的EJB 部署EJB在JBOSS中是一件非常容易的事,你只需简单将HelloWorld.jar拷贝到c:/ jboss-3.2.6/server/default/deploy目录下就可以了。图解如下: 这时,你可以切换到JBOSS运行的那个DOS窗口下,你会发现屏幕上会新出现如下提示信息:15:09:21,184 INFO [MainDeployer] Starting
2004-12-04 23:16:00 1320 2
原创 实战JBOSS――教你写第一个EJB----2
编写第一个EJB:”hello,world” 下面我们正式开始EJB编程。在编写我们的第一个EJB之前,你应该对EJB有一个大致的了解,如果没有的话,建议你先到网上找一些这方面的文章来看,否则你将无法理解下面要讲述的内容。 远程接口 远程接口是指对于客户端而言所能看到了调用接口//HelloWorld.javapackage sample;/*这是一个远程接口,客户端调用这个
2004-12-04 23:14:00 1757
原创 实战JBOSS――教你写第一个EJB---1
作者:罗小虎编译前言 本文是为想在JBOSS环境下进行EJB开发的读者而写的,在阅读本文之前,你最好对EJB有一个基本了解。 JBOSS是一个开放源码的免费EJB服务器,它实现了其它J2EE所规定的大多数功能,现在sun公司已经把JBOSS作为J2EE1.4的标准实现服务器了,本文就带领大家从Jboss3.2.6的安装开始,一直到开发出一个完整的”hello,world”的ej
2004-12-04 23:13:00 2511
原创 Java的秘密武器:使用全屏幕模式
作者:javajia什么时候会用到全屏幕模式? 也许用到的机会很少,但JDK还是为我们提供了这个的功能。像许多软件中的打印预览功能,还有某些文本编辑器中为了获得更大的编辑画面,也用到了全屏幕模式,如果你有兴趣写一个像ACDSee这样的软件,使用全屏幕模式可以让用户看到更大的图片画面。 如何使用全屏幕模式? 关键是java.awt.*里面的两个与显示设备有关的类:Grap
2004-12-04 23:11:00 825
原创 基于Java的动画编程基础
出处:Java-cn基本技术: 在Java中实现动画有很多种办法,但它们实现的基本原理是一样的,即在屏幕上画出一系列的帧来造成运动的感觉。 我们先构造一个程序的框架,再慢慢扩展,使之功能比较齐备。 使用线程: 为了每秒中多次更新屏幕,必须创建一个线程来实现动画的循环,这个循环要跟踪当前帧并响应周期性的屏幕更新要求。实现线程的方法有两种,你可以创建一个类T
2004-12-04 23:10:00 1153
原创 用Java Swing制作欢迎屏幕
出处:cn-java几乎所有时髦的应用都有一个欢迎屏幕。欢迎屏幕既是宣传产品的方法之一,而且在长时间的应用启动过程中,欢迎屏幕还用来表示应用正在准备过程中。 下面是一个最简单的欢迎屏幕实现:class SplashWindow1 extends JWindow{ public SplashWindow1(String filename, Frame f) {
2004-12-04 23:02:00 997
原创 通过Java Swing看透MVC设计模式
作者:vipcowrie编译 一个好的用户界面(GUI)的设计通常可以在现实世界找到相应的表现。例如,如果在您的面前摆放着一个类似于电脑键盘按键的一个简单的按钮,然而就是这么简单的一个按钮,我们就可以看出一个GUI设计的规则,它由两个主要的部分构成,一部分使得它具有了按钮应该具有的动作特性,例如可以被按下。另外一部分则负责它的表现,例如这个按钮是代表了A还是B。
2004-12-04 22:55:00 988
原创 用java -jar命令运行你的JARs
摘要这篇技巧显示了如何将一个不可获取的Java档案(JAR)变成可获取的,而没必要直接操作列表文件。你将学习开发一个短程序能使任何JAR用java –jar命令运行或在一个象Widnows操作系统上用双击操作使其运行。 你能够容易地将一个应用程序的整个类及资源打包进一个Java档案(JAR)。实际上,这是jar文件的其中一个目的。另一个目
2004-12-04 22:33:00 1637
原创 java中jar工具的使用- -
先打开命令提示符(win2000或在运行框里执行cmd命令,win98为DOS提示符),输入jar Chelp,然后回车(如果你盘上已经有了jdk1.1或以上版本),看到什么: 用法:jar {ctxu}[vfm0Mi] [jar-文件] [manifest-文件] [-C 目录] 文件名 ... 选项: -c 创建新的存档 -t 列出存档内容的列表 -x 展
2004-12-04 22:32:00 922
Pragmatic.Bookshelf.Programming.Groovy.Apr.2008
2009-03-26
lighttpd代理配置问题
2008-11-07
TA创建的收藏夹 TA关注的收藏夹
TA关注的人